CHANGEOVER IN PHONE CONCESSIONS

Social Welfare beneficiaries entitled to telephone rental concessions are to be billed for the whole of their telephone rental from July 1, with the Social Welfare department reimbursing them $3.52 per week. Previously Telecom billed beneficiaries for half the rental and the DSW for half. Beneficiaries who are renting more expensive equipment may be able to get help with their extra costs from Social Welfare.
